Court Granted Permission To Question Four Suspects Including A Municipal.Councilor Under Detention Order Over Supporting ISIS

Colombo Chief Magistrate has today
(07)granted permission to Welikada Police to question 04 suspects including Kotte ,Sri Jayawardanapura Municipal Councilor Mohideen  Al US man and his brother taken in to custody over spreading information in favour of ISIS Terrorist Organization, under 90 day detention order .

Welikada Police have requested the Magistrate to grant permission to question the suspects under detention order .

Accordingly Police will be able to question the suspects under the provisions of Terrorism prevention act .

UNP MP S.M Marikkar Has Submitted A Proposal To The Parliament On Imposing Capital Punishment For All Terrorists

United National Party (UNP) MP S.M
Marikkar has today (07)submitted a personal proposal to the Parliament to impose capital punishment for all Terrorists and those who are related to Terrorist organizations.

He has submitted this  proposal during the Special Parliamentary debate held on National Security at Parliament today .

MP Marikkar has earlier too expressed the need to impose capital punishment over all Terrorists.


An Education Ministry Official Arrested Over Spreading ISIS Ideologies

Norochchalai Police have arrested an
Assistant Project Director attached to Ministry of Education over spreading ideologies  of ISIS terrorist organization through social media.

The suspect Dilshan Mohommad is a temporary resident of Kolonnawa it has been revealed.

A 10 Percent TAX (VAT) Reduction For Tourist Hotel Industry For A One Year Period

Ministry of  Finance has decided to
reduced the 15 percent VAT (Value Added Tax ) imposed on Tourist Hotels and Tour operators to 5 percent with immediate effect for a period of one year .

Accordingly the VAT reduction on Tourist Hotels will be implemented from 01st of April this year up to 31st of March next year (2020) in vuew of uplifting the Tourist Hotel industry which is being affected due to the Easter Sunday bombings  according to the Ministry.

Finance Ministry has also decided to exempt  all taxes imposed on security equipment imported by Tourist Hotels as a part of the concessions delivered to Hotel industry .

A concessionary package to uplift Sri Lanka's Tourism Industry submitted to the Cabinet has been approved according to Government .

Meanwhile Minister Eran Wikramaratna has stated during a press briefing held in Colombo today that Government will approve three loan schemes for large scale and small scale tourist hotel businesses in the country  based on their earnings .
